What You'll Do:
Establish the SRE function: define SLIs, SLOs, and error budgets, and set reliability standards that other engineering teams adopt.
Build and own observability: instrument services for availability, latency, and system health, and turn that signal into actionable insight.
Drive decisions with data: form hypotheses, measure the impact of every change, and let metrics rather than intuition set reliability priorities.
Own the reliability of production services from design consulting and launch reviews through steady-state operation.
Eliminate repetitive manual operations through automation and infrastructure as code, replacing them with reliable, self-service tooling.
Plan for scale: capacity planning, performance analysis, and driving changes that improve both reliability and delivery velocity.
Improve resilience through chaos engineering and fault-injection testing, running game days that prove the platform degrades gracefully and recovers from failure.
Lead sustainable, blameless incident response and postmortems, and stand up and participate in an on-call rotation.
Leverage AI-assisted development tooling (such as Codex and Claude) to accelerate automation, tooling, and investigation work, and help the team adopt these tools effectively.
